last time i traveled through our Airport, I was stopped by ANF personnel & requested to see Passport. Me being a loud mouth refused to handover Passport as legally it is mine & property of GoP, the only dept that can ask for my passport is FIA & MoI - Passport Directorate.
I offered them my CNIC to establish my identity but they wont have it. I asked them to quote relevant section under which they wanted to see my passport but all i got in return was 'it is there in Control of Narcotics Substance Act 1997" but no section was mentioned. Eventually it came down to the point that if i don't show my passport, my luggage will be checked to which i agreed. While JCO was going through my luggage i had a nice chat with the Officer in Charge (Inspector). They failed to still provide me direct reference in the Law (i know it doesn't exist :D) but he said that they ask to see the passport for the purpose of Profiling & then he went on to explain how LEAs "Haasaas Idaray" use Profiling to catch criminals. During all this conversation i acted like i don't even know what Profiling means - it was fun trolling the ANF people for good 30 mins, I had checked in online so dropping off luggage wasn't an issue at the Airline counter, I didn't have to wait in the lounge all by myself & getting bored to death instead i got to spend that time trolling the officials :p
